KSPROPSETID_Topology

Os clientes usam solicitações no conjunto de propriedades KSPROPSETID_Topology para examinar a topologia interna de um filtro KS.

Cada nó na topologia tem uma ID de nó baseada em zero: filtros KS com n nós os numeram de 0 a n-1. Todo o filtro KS em si pode ser tratado como um nó e tem o número de ID do nó especial KSFILTER_NODE.

Stream minidrivers não precisam manipular as propriedades nesse conjunto de propriedades. O driver da classe de fluxo lida com eles em nome do minidriver.

A Microsoft define um conjunto padrão de tipos de nó do formulário KSNODETYPE_XXX no arquivo de cabeçalho ksmedia.h . Ao usar as propriedades nesse conjunto, os clientes se referem a um nó pelo índice baseado em zero nessa sequência.

O conjunto de propriedades KSPROPSETID_Topology inclui:

KSPROPERTY_TOPOLOGY_CATEGORIES

KSPROPERTY_TOPOLOGY_CONNECTIONS

KSPROPERTY_TOPOLOGY_NAME

KSPROPERTY_TOPOLOGY_NODES